Mary L and William J Osher Foundation is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Houston, Texas, registered in 2007, with $1,491,430 in FY2023 revenue. CharityIndex grades it F.

Measures whether the organization is built to last: how many months its reserves would cover expenses (3+ months earns an A-range score, but hoarding 5+ years of budget is capped) and whether it runs a surplus or a deficit. For Mary L and William J Osher Foundation: 109 mo reserves · -134% margin earns a F on this criterion. See the exact thresholds →

Revenue declined from $1.8M (FY2013) to $1.5M (FY2023) across 11 reported years.
